Course details

• Professional Development in Adult Social Care: This unit will focus on strategies for continuous professional development in adult social care, including self-reflection, goal-setting, and lifelong learning.
• Leadership Theories and Models in Social Care: This unit will explore various leadership theories and models, their relevance to adult social care, and how they can be applied to improve outcomes for service users.
• Managing Teams in Adult Social Care: This unit will cover effective team management in adult social care, including communication, delegation, motivation, and conflict resolution.
• Strategic Planning in Adult Social Care: This unit will focus on the development and implementation of strategic plans in adult social care, including goal-setting, resource allocation, and performance measurement.
• Change Management in Adult Social Care: This unit will cover the principles and practices of change management in adult social care, including assessing the need for change, planning and implementing change, and evaluating its impact.
• Quality Assurance in Adult Social Care: This unit will explore the concept of quality assurance in adult social care, including developing quality standards, monitoring and evaluating performance, and continuous improvement.
• Risk Management in Adult Social Care: This unit will cover the principles and practices of risk management in adult social care, including identifying and assessing risks, developing risk management strategies, and monitoring and reviewing risk assessments.
• Ethical Leadership in Adult Social Care: This unit will explore the concept of ethical leadership in adult social care, including ethical decision-making, promoting a culture of ethical practice, and dealing with ethical dilemmas.
• Research Methods in Adult Social Care: This unit will cover the principles and practices of research methods in adult social care, including designing and conducting research studies, analyzing data, and interpreting and communicating research findings.
